Effects of Alpha-PVP

Alpha-PVP is a synthetic stimulant drug with a potent pharmacological profile. It exerts its effects primarily by the stimulation of neurotransmitter systems in the brain, particularly those involving dopamine and norepinephrine. This can lead to various psychological and physiological effects, including increased alertness, energy, a feeling of well-being, suppressed appetite, and insomnia. Uncontrolled consumption often leads to serious adverse effects, such as paranoia, hallucinations, seizures, cardiovascular problems, and even death.

Grasping the Dangers of Alpha-PVP

Alpha-PVP, also known as alpha-pyrrolidinopentiophenone, is a dangerous and highly addictive synthetic drug. It's effects are similar to those of copyright and methamphetamine, but it can be much more potent and unpredictable. Users who take Alpha-PVP may experience extreme euphoria, energy, increased heart rate, and paranoia. However, these positive effects are often followed by harsh consequences such as anxiety, insomnia, hostile behavior, seizures, and even death. Using Alpha-PVP can also lead to long-term health problems, including heart damage, kidney failure, and stroke. Alpha-PVP Use, Risks, and Legal Status

Alpha-PVP is a synthetic drug known for its intense effects. It impacts the central nervous system, leading to excitement. However, its consumption carries a range of grave consequences. These include cardiovascular strain, anxiety and paranoia, and even fits. The legal status of Alpha-PVP is highly variable across different jurisdictions. Many legal bodies have banned its production, distribution, and use due to its dangerous potential.

Symptoms and Treatment of Alpha-PVP Withdrawal

Quitting this drug can be a challenging process due to the strong withdrawal symptoms that may arise. Common side effects include restlessness, sadness, insomnia, body pains, and vibrations. In rare situations, withdrawal can also lead to convulsions or hallucinations. It's important to seek support from a healthcare provider if you're experiencing Alpha-PVP withdrawal. A doctor can develop a personalized treatment plan that may involve drugs to manage symptoms, as well as behavioral support.
